Commit Message

type : message

작업 이후 Pull Request 과정

  1. https://github.com/yongchoooon/project-715 를 자신의 repository에 fork 한다.

  2. 자신의 repository를 자신의 로컬 PC로 clone한다.

    git clone 주소
    
  3. VSCode에서 (=로컬PC의 해당 폴더에서) 자신만의 작업 Branch를 생성한다.

    git branch buhyeon
    
  4. 본인이 만든 브랜치로 이동한다.

    git switch buhyeon
    
  5. 본인이 만든 브랜치 위에서 내가 할 일을 작업한다.

  6. 작업이 완료되면, 그대로 해당 브랜치 위에서 자신의 깃허브 repository로 add, commit, push한다.

    git push origin **buhyeon (해당 브랜치 위에서 push하기)**
    
  7. https://github.com/yongchoooon/project-715 의 원래 repository로 Pull Request한다. 이 때 자신의 작업내용에 대한 간략한 설명을 반드시 포함한다.

  8. 그러면 @서용득 이 코드 변경 내역을 확인하고 main 브랜치로 Merge할 것이다.

  9. Pull Request가 완료되면 본인의 로컬 PC로 원래 repository를 pull 해온다.

    git pull upstream main
    
  10. 이제 본인의 로컬 PC의 main 브랜치에 우리 팀의 가장 최신 작업 내용이 담겨있게 되었으니, 이전에 작업하던 브랜치는 삭제한다. (삭제하고자 하는 브랜치 위가 아닐 때만 삭제 가능)

    git branch -d buhyeon
    
  11. 이후에 다시 작업하고자 하면 또 새로 branch를 만들고 작업하고 본인의 repository로 push하고, pull request하고, 완료되면 pull하고 branch 삭제하고 새로 만들고… 하면 됨

브랜치 따기 강의 (3분) - @서용득 이 직접 찍음

https://www.dropbox.com/s/c36pb62ywwkdxcr/Branch 따기 강의.mp4?dl=0